The Advanced Pharmaceutical Technician degree program at Pasadena City College equips students with a comprehensive understanding of the pharmaceutical industry and the essential skills required to excel as a pharmacy technician. Through a combination of theoretical knowledge and practical experience, students will delve into various topics, including pharmacology, medication dispensing, and patient care. This program emphasizes the importance of accuracy and attention to detail, which are vital traits in pharmaceutical settings.
Students will engage in hands-on training, where they will learn to prepare medications, perform inventory management, and provide assistance in health care settings. The curriculum also encompasses essential soft skills such as communication, teamwork, and ethics, which are integral for working effectively within healthcare environments. This degree aims to prepare students not only for entry into the workforce but also for lifelong learning and professional development.

To be accepted into the Advanced Pharmaceutical Technician program, applicants typically need to have a high school diploma or equivalent. Some programs may also require completion of specific coursework in mathematics and science, as well as standardized test scores. In addition, students should have a genuine interest in the healthcare field and demonstrate strong organizational skills.
International applicants are generally expected to provide proof of English language proficiency. Typically, a minimum IELTS score of 6.0 or a TOEFL score of around 70 is required, although requirements may vary. It is advisable for students to check the specific requirements for their program.
International students looking to study in the United States will need to obtain a student visa. This typically requires acceptance into a program, proof of sufficient financial resources, and submission of various documents such as transcripts and language test scores. It is essential for students to check official immigration guidelines to ensure all necessary documentation is in order.
